Useful

‘Over-praised?’ (December 10) contains useful tips for parents and teachers. They often commit the grievous mistake of either over-praising the children for their achievements or rebuking them strongly for their shortcomings.

The need for striking a sensible balance between the two extremes has been rightly stressed.

‘Winter workouts’ (same issue) offers good guidance. ‘Funny, in parts’ (December 13) was interesting as the author has taken care to present a factual report.

The true charm of the age-old guru-sishya parampara has been brought to light through the absorbing conversation between two senior musicians, T.V.Gopalakrishnan and Bhupinder Singh (December 13).

‘Punch guru’ (December 15) reveals Bharat Dhabolkar’s creative journey.

Laudable

The article ‘An insight into their lives’ (December 8) highlights the problems of the blind and the welfare measures available for them.

It also threw light on how the vocational training helps the visually challenged take to care of their routine activities without depending on others.
